Two identical solid copper sphere of radius R are placed in contact with each other. The gravitational force between them is proportional to.

Text Solution

Verified by Experts

The gravitational force ` F = (G(M)(M))/((2R)^(2)) = (G(4/3 piR^(3)rho))/(4R^(2))`
Mass of the sold sphere `M = 4/3 piR^(3)rho`
` F = (G(16pi^(2)R^(6)rho^(2)))/(9xx 4xx R^(2))`
`F = 4/9 Gpi^(2)rho^(2)R^(4)" , "F prop 4/9 pi^(2) rho^(2) R^(4)`
` :. ` The gravitational force between them is propor tional to 4th power of radius .
